What do you need to be safe while out on the water with your family? What if you venture further afield? Tom Cunliffe visits marine safety expert Ocean Safety at Saxon Wharf in Southampton to find out what you need to do to be safe at sea.

There is another good use of electronics flares, assuming they float, which is in the man overboard (MOB) situation. Once you have thrown out the first MOB-like helper, like a dan-buoy or similar, continue to dump floating items. This creates a trail back to the person in the water without relying on other high-tech stuff, although these are very useful if you later fail to find the MOB victim in the first few attempts. Using these electronics (floating) flares will massively increase the chances of a happy ending, particularly at night.
